    Ummm.....yeah, i was in that very same boat that you are on right now just a mere year ago or so. Let me see if i can help, sorry if i end up confusing you more...i tend to do that a lot when i try to explain something

    A torrent is not much different then a file uploaded on a hosting website somewhere. The difference with a torrent is that you have Leechers and Seeders, the former are people downloading the file and the latter are people hosting it. Generally speaking, more seeders = faster downloads, no seeders = tough luck, no downloading anytime soon...same can happen if there are too many leechers and not many seeders. To download a torrent, you need a torrent client, like the one Terro mentioned. With that installed on your PC and ready, you can either search for a torrent for what you want to download, or click on the download torrent link from somewhere that lists a torrent for what you want (like a website for example).

    You have to be careful what you download though, as you run the risk of getting a virus or some other nasties on your PC. It's a good idea to check the rating of the torrent, if one is available before downloading and then scanning for any virsuses, trojans, etc whatever you download with your virus scanner of choice.

    Bought all the released English volumes of Dorohedoro.

    It's from Q Hayashida, who did the manga that the Dreamcast game Maken X was based on, and more recently contributed to Shadows of the Damned's monster designs. The story is forgettable, convoluted fare revolving around the protagonist's amnesia, that's mostly an excuse for ultraviolent silliness. But the art and character designs are truly stunning, like the guy with a mask shaped like a realistic heart. The world is clearly inspired by cyberpunk stuff like Akira and Battle Angel Alita, but there isn't actually anything "cyber" about it, as the characters rely far more on magic than technology. Magepunk? Just like Maken X, it would all be a great template for a video game.

    Also, the main character is a lizardman with a human face in his throat, and I have to give it some props for that.
